Meaning

Equity funds represent investment vehicles that primarily invest in stocks and equities. These funds aim to provide investors with exposure to the stock market’s potential for capital appreciation by investing in a diversified portfolio of publicly traded companies’ stocks. Equity funds may focus on specific market segments, such as large-cap, mid-cap, small-cap, or international stocks, or adopt thematic approaches, such as growth, value, or sector-specific investing. By pooling investors’ money and investing in a broad range of stocks, equity funds offer diversification benefits and the potential for long-term growth.

Segmentation

The Equity Fund Sales Market can be segmented based on various factors, including:

  1. Market Capitalization: Segmentation by market capitalization includes large-cap equity funds, mid-cap equity funds, and small-cap equity funds, each offering exposure to stocks of companies with different market capitalizations and growth profiles.
  2. Investment Style: Segmentation by investment style includes growth equity funds, value equity funds, and blend equity funds, each focusing on different investment strategies and approaches to stock selection and portfolio management.
  3. Geography: Segmentation by geography includes domestic equity funds, international equity funds, and global equity funds, each providing investors with exposure to stocks in different regions and countries around the world.

Category-wise Insight

  1. Large-Cap Equity Funds: Large-cap equity funds invest in stocks of large, well-established companies with market capitalizations typically exceeding $10 billion. These funds offer stability, liquidity, and dividend income potential, making them suitable for investors seeking exposure to blue-chip stocks and stable returns.
  2. Mid-Cap Equity Funds: Mid-cap equity funds invest in stocks of mid-sized companies with market capitalizations ranging from $2 billion to $10 billion. These funds offer potential for growth and capital appreciation, as mid-cap stocks tend to outperform large-cap stocks over the long term due to their growth prospects and market dynamics.
  3. Small-Cap Equity Funds: Small-cap equity funds invest in stocks of small, emerging companies with market capitalizations typically below $2 billion. These funds offer higher growth potential and volatility compared to large-cap and mid-cap funds, making them suitable for investors seeking exposure to high-growth opportunities and willing to accept higher risk.

Market Key Trends

  1. Passive Investing: The rise of passive investment strategies, such as index funds and exchange-traded funds (ETFs), presents a trend in the Equity Fund Sales Market, challenging active managers and driving fee pressure and competition.
  2. ESG Integration: Environmental, social, and governance (ESG) factors are increasingly being integrated into equity fund strategies, reflecting investor demand for sustainable and responsible investment solutions and driving product innovation and market differentiation.
  3. Digital Distribution: Technological innovation and digital distribution channels are reshaping the Equity Fund Sales Market, with asset managers and financial advisors leveraging digital platforms, robo-advisors, and online tools to reach and engage investors more effectively and efficiently.
